So far we have not seen any official CoD profile from Naturalpoint.
It's not possible to set a specific profile. I have updated the software of my v4 to 1.038. Also looking at games supported there is no mentioning of CoD. Looks like the old il-2 profiles are being used. I'm seeing some issues with centering. Look sideways and then look back and quite often you won't be aligned with the sight anymore and have to hit re-center. Rise of Flight had this problem before, but it was fixed from 2 or 3 patches ago. |
